What does an entry level animation background artist do?

An entry level animation background artist is responsible for creating the visual environments and scenery behind animated characters and objects. They work closely with art directors and layout artists to design backgrounds that match the style and mood of the animation. Their tasks often include painting digital backgrounds, following color scripts, and ensuring consistency throughout scenes. Entry level artists typically handle simpler or less critical backgrounds while learning studio workflows and gaining experience. Over time, they may take on more complex assignments as they develop their skills.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an entry level animation background artist?

To thrive as an Entry Level Animation Background Artist, you need strong drawing and painting abilities, a solid understanding of perspective and composition, and a relevant degree or portfolio demonstrating your skills. Familiarity with industry-standard software such as Adobe Photoshop and experience with digital painting tools are typically required. Creativity, attention to detail, and the ability to take feedback make someone stand out in this position. These skills ensure backgrounds effectively support the narrative and visual style of animated productions, contributing to immersive storytelling.

What are some common challenges faced by entry level animation background artists, and how can they overcome them?

Entry level animation background artists often face challenges such as adapting to varied art styles, meeting tight production deadlines, and effectively interpreting directors' feedback. It's important to be flexible and willing to learn new techniques or software as required by each project. Building strong communication skills and seeking feedback from more experienced artists can help you grow quickly and deliver backgrounds that enhance the overall animation. Staying organized and managing your time efficiently will also help you handle multiple assignments at once.
